SUMMARY

The petitioner is seeking approval of a plat of consolidation, site plan, landscape plan, and building elevations to construct a 15,400 square foot Firing Range and Emergency Operations Center (EOC) Facility for the Orland Park Police Department.

The subject site is within the Manufacturing zoning district (MFG) and will remain unchanged in the proposed plan, as governmental uses are permitted in the MFG district. The site is currently vacant and has a gross area of 2.02 acres. The plan proposes to consolidate the two existing parcels into one single parcel and construct a new 15,400 square-foot building. The main entrance of the building is located on the east side of the site and can be accessed through the east parking lot. The west parking lot is a secured lot used for storage vehicles seized by the police department. Within the secured lot, there is access to a garage door in the rear of the building. Additionally, there is a supply garage and a carport used for Emergency Services & Disaster Agency (ESDA) vehicles in the secured parking lot.

 

PLAN COMMISSION DISCUSSION

Present at the Plan Commission were 6 commissioners, the petitioner, project representatives, and members of staff. No members of the public were in attendance for the meeting. The commissioners had questions about proposed signage being in the motion, the existing detention pond to the east, underground stormwater storage, and surrounding properties.

 

While there is no signage proposed for the Firing Range and EOC facility, this condition is included in all approvals and was deemed appropriate to remain for this petition. Additionally, the existing detention pond situated east of the Firing Range and EOC does not have the topography to facilitate effective stormwater management for this development, creating the need for underground stormwater management on the west side of the site.

 

Condition #4 in the Plan Commission recommended action was removed after the Plan Commission public meeting as it has been completed on the final landscape plan.

 

The Plan Commission unanimously approved the Staff recommended action for this case.
